Product Description:
The CSB01.1C-CO-ENS-NNN-L1-S-NN-FW is a control section used with Bosch Rexroth Indramat drive controllers in the CSB Drive Controllers series. Installed on the power section, it supplies the processing, communication, and safety logic that coordinates servo axes and peripheral devices in automated machinery. Through the integrated CAN-based bus interface, the unit links motion hardware to higher-level PLCs and supports field distribution of real-time commands, feedback, and status signals across automated equipment.
This control section offers 3 configurable I/O channels that can be parameterized for sensing or actuation. It also includes 5 dedicated digital inputs for fast limit or reference signals without sharing bandwidth with other functions. When the module energizes, an inrush limiter restricts the surge to 4.5 A across a 110 ms pulse width, protecting upstream power supplies. Once running, power consumption stays low at 8 W. Physical dimensions measure 241 mm in height, 49.5 mm in width, and 103 mm in depth, allowing compact side-by-side stacking on DIN rails in crowded control cabinets. The encoder port is an X8 15-pin D-Sub female that mates with position transducers using the Standard (ENS) interface, and the X60 five-pole spring terminal serves as the removable fieldbus connector.
The encoder supply can deliver a steady current of 500 mA at 11.6 VDC, providing power to absolute or incremental sensors mounted on the machine axis without additional wiring. Motion commands travel over a dual-stack fieldbus that supports CANopen/DeviceNet, so the same hardware can operate in either network architecture. Functional safety is covered by the X41 nine-pin D-Sub female link and the integrated Starting Lockout option, which prevents unintended torque when the drive is disabled. The control section is suited for multi-axis machinery that requires precise position data, fast bus messaging, dependable sensor power, and onboard safety gating.
Frequently Asked Questions about CSB01.1C-CO-ENS-NNN-L1-S-NN-FW:
Q: How many configurable I/O channels does the CSB01.1C-CO-ENS-NNN-L1-S-NN-FW controller have?
A: This model is equipped with 3 configurable input/output channels for versatile control options.
Q: How many dedicated digital inputs are available on this drive controller?
A: There are 5 dedicated digital inputs on the CSB01.1C-CO-ENS-NNN-L1-S-NN-FW controller.
Q: Which fieldbus protocols are supported by the CSB01.1C-CO-ENS-NNN-L1-S-NN-FW model?
A: The controller supports CANopen and DeviceNet fieldbus protocols for communication.
Q: What are the encoder supply specifications on this controller?
A: This unit supplies an encoder current of 500 mA at 11.6 VDC through a 15-pin D-Sub female connector.
Q: What safety option is implemented in the CSB01.1C-CO-ENS-NNN-L1-S-NN-FW drive controller?
A: The safety feature included is a starting lockout, connected via a 9-pin D-Sub female interface.
